Sunoco Gas Stations, including the Dallastown location, are known for certain features and highlights that are part of the broader brand's identity and service commitment.
- Sunoco Top Tier Fuel: A significant highlight is the provision of "Top Tier" certified gasoline. This means the fuel contains a higher concentration of detergents than minimum EPA standards, which helps to keep engine parts clean and optimize performance, leading to potentially better fuel economy and reduced emissions over time. This is a key selling point for drivers concerned about engine health.
- Association with Race Fuels: Sunoco has a strong historical connection to motorsports, being the Official Fuel of NASCAR and supplying racing fuels globally. While this doesn't directly affect the standard pump fuel, it creates a brand image of high performance and quality, which can appeal to automotive enthusiasts.

Sunoco offers several promotions and loyalty programs designed to help customers save on fuel purchases. These are generally available at participating locations, including the Dallastown station.
- Sunoco Go Rewards Program: This is a key loyalty program. By downloading and registering for the Sunoco Go Rewards mobile app and linking an approved payment method (like a bank account for Sunoco Pay), customers can save significantly on every gallon.
- Standard Savings: Typically, you save at least 3¢ per gallon on every fuel purchase made through the app.
- Sunoco Pay Bonus: For a limited time, linking a bank account to Sunoco Pay can offer an additional 10¢ per gallon discount, bringing total savings to 13¢ per gallon. This is a substantial saving for frequent customers.
- Sunoco Rewards Credit Card: For those approved for the Sunoco Rewards Credit Card, you can save 5¢ off every gallon every day at participating Sunoco stations. This discount is applied as a reduced fuel price at the pump. When combined with Sunoco Go Rewards, total savings can stack up to 8¢ per gallon (5¢ with the card + 3¢ with the app).
- Grocery Rewards Partnerships: Sunoco partners with various grocery store loyalty programs (like Giant's Gas Extra Rewards mentioned previously). Customers can earn discounts on gas by accumulating points through grocery purchases at participating stores, then redeeming those points at Sunoco pumps. The typical structure is 10¢ off per gallon for every 100 points earned (often equivalent to $100 spent at the grocery store). Customers should check if their specific grocery loyalty program is partnered with Sunoco and how to link their cards.
- Seasonal/Limited-Time Offers: Sunoco occasionally runs limited-time promotions or bonus savings, which are usually advertised on their app, website, or at the station.
Customers are encouraged to download the Sunoco Go Rewards app and explore the various savings options available, as promotions can vary and are subject to terms and conditions.
